Which of the following is equal to square root 18x^7y^6?

To find the square root of
18x^7y^6 i.e,
√(18x^7y^6)

Using radical rules:


\sqrt[n]{a^n} = a


(a^m)^{(1)/(n)} = a^{(m)/(n)}

we can write:


18 = 3 \cdot 3 \cdot 2 = 3^2 \cdot 2


x^7 = x^6 \cdot x

then;


√(18x^7y^6) =
√(3^2 \cdot 2 \cdot x^6 \cdot x \cdot y^6)

Apply the rules we have;


3 \cdot x^3 \cdot y^3 \cdot √(2x)

or


3x^3y^3√(2x)

therefore,
3x^3y^3√(2x) is equal to
√(18x^7y^6)
